Master Waldryk is a very personable armorer. Strong opinion yes, but none the less, easy to talk to. In May ordered his SS gauntlets and pauldrons instock and put an order for his Sugarloaf with a brass cross added. My order was misplaced and when his wife realized she forgot to ship it a month had passed ( end of June ). I live in England so stuff typicaly takes a bit to get here. Once the mistake was found, she shipped it priority , certified at there cost. Had to re-pean some of the rivits on the pauldrons and gauntlets. Both easy to strap and point. Gauntlets have great articulation in the hand but the closed thumb does take some getting used to. With a little bit of padding inside I can take a rubber mallet and smack my hands with little more then feeling pressure. The pauldrons run a bit small, I could have stood to order the large, but the mediums seem to work alright. With a good < pretty good > wack there was a small indent < not bad > and not much more then a temp sting.
Called on the status of my Helm. Master Waldryk was moving into a new house with where he could set up his shop how he wanted. He told me he wouldn't be able to get to my helm until end of August or begining of September. He offered to refund the money for my helm so I could go somewhere else or resubmit. I told him I would just wait, it would take me 6 mos ( usually ) to get a helm from someone else < not off the shelf >. Needless to July 8th I recieved conformation my helm was shipped. Recieved order Monday 29th. All in all, looks very very nice. Mirror polish present. Some of the plate attachments not quite true, but it does look nice. With a GAA gorget, you do not need an aventail or any other neck protection.
All in all, long wait at times. Very open with what was going on. Kept me informed. For the price for Stainless, you realy can't go wrong.

Well I’m glad someone was able to get a helm out of him on time.
I had so many issues with mine that I had to talk with everyone in the Kingdom. The waiting wasn’t the issue, it was the fact that he took another large order in front of mine (and many others) and didn’t feel the need to contact us. The other issue is that the helmet I ordered was not the helmet I recieved. Suffice it to say I had more issue with the helmet when I got it than I should have.
I’ve always recommended that people get the stock items, it’s the custom orders I’m not happy with.

The wait for a somewhat custom helm wasn't bad. I've heard others have had similar problems. My only real complaint is some of the rivits are pretty sloppy. Not sure if Master Waldryk does them himself or has apprentices < which do work with him > do them. Lucky for me its only the rivits, easy to even them out. All in all, not to bad for the price.
